About 35 Bradmore Road
35 Bradmore Road is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Burton On Trent (DE13 0GH). It has a recorded floor area of 86 m² (around 926 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(June 2014) shows a D (score 61),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since September 2009.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Average; while roof efficiency dropped from Average to Poor and window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 86),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from June 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Today's modelled estimate of £147,000 sits 63.3% above the 2013 sale of £90,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£97/sq ft) was about 20.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ode. It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 81% of similar EPCs). Last changed hands 13 years ago, in April 2013.
